A hat-trick from flanker Ntsika Fisanti powered the Pumas to a big SA Cup win over Eastern Province in Mbombela on Friday night.
The Lowvelders ran in seven tries to secure a 47-10 victory, having begun their campaign with a 28-26 win over the SWD Eagles in George last week.
When the Pumas found their rhythm, they looked electric with ball in hand.
Fisanti led the charge with three tries in a tireless display at openside flank, while fellow loose forward Ruwald van der Merwe and centre Sango Xamlashe also impressed in a lively attacking performance from the hosts.

In Friday’s other match, the Cheetahs bounced back from last week’s loss to Boland with a 64-7 hammering of the Leopards in Potchefstroom.
